My 7.5 month DS doesn't really open his mouth to let the spoon in, he sort of sucks food off the spoon instead, which means feeding him takes forever, and is uber messy! Any tips on how I might encourage him to open wide?

I would dispense with the spoon and just give him finger food -would save you the bother and he can have as much as he wants

I never bothered with purees, straight to what we were eating. Like Tommy said, no bother and self regulation.

Agree go with finger food, just give him a bit of what you are eating, when you are eating it, he'll see you enjoying it and try it himself

DD went straight to finger foods too - it worked brilliantly and I'm definitely going ot do the same with DS when the time comes

Within a couple of weeks DD was eating the same as us. The only thing is you need to make sure that the family meal is suitably low in salt.
